Incumbent George Latimer holds a commanding position in the NY-16 House race due to the district's strong Democratic lean, reflected in its Solid Democratic rating from forecasters such as the Cook Political Report, and his decisive 2024 general election victory by over 40 points. Both candidates advanced unopposed through the June 2026 primaries, limiting any early momentum for challenger Joseph Cinquemani. Trader consensus prices Latimer near 96 percent, consistent with the district's voting patterns and absence of competitive developments since the primaries. Potential shifts remain possible from unforeseen events such as candidate health issues, major scandals, or significant national political realignments before the November 3 general election.

A candidate's party will be determined by their ballot-listed or otherwise identifiable affiliation with that party at the time all of the 2026 House elections are conclusively called by this market's resolution sources. A candidate without a ballot-listed affiliation to either the Democrat or Republican parties will be considered a member of one of these parties based on the party with which they most recently expressed their intent to caucus at the time all of the House elections are conclusively called by this market's resolution sources.
This market will resolve based on the result of the election as indicated by a consensus of credible reporting. If there is ambiguity, this market will resolve based solely on the official results as reported by the United States government, specifically the Federal Election Commission (https://www.fec.gov/).
